Natural texture that brings out the best in linen's inherent yarn quality

"Original 40-count Linen" is a plain-woven linen fabric made in Japan, using strong 40-count 100% ramie for the warp and soft 40-count 100% linen for the weft. It is dyed in the Enshu region of Hamamatsu by artisans who are experts in natural materials, using traditional handicraft methods to maximize the natural flavor of the material, resulting in a natural texture.

Damage Dyed and Washed (ddw®) Processing

Unlike printed uneven dyeing, "Original 40-count Linen" is produced by applying special damage to the greige fabric and simultaneously dyeing it. This method carefully finishes each bolt over a long period, without altering the natural character of the fabric (greige fabric).

加工上の特性

Processing Characteristics

Due to the characteristics of damage dyed and washed processing, there may be streaks, selvedge wrinkles, uneven dyeing, slubs, neps, and weaving wrinkles as shown in the image above. These are not defects but should be understood as natural characteristics of the fabric.
